19. LIGHTS SWITCHES/ FUEL PUMP
19-2
X-Town 300 ABS
SERVICE INFORMATION
GENERAL
Note the following when replacing the halogen headlight bulb
Wear clean gloves while replacing the bulb. Do not put finger prints on the headlight bulb,
as they may create hot spots on the bulb and cause it to fail.
If you touch the bulb with your bare hands, clean it with a cloth moistened with alcohol to
prevent its early failure.
Be sure to install the dust cover after replacing the bulb.
Check the battery condition before performing any inspection that requires proper battery voltage.
A continuity test can be made with the switches installed on the scooter.
Route the wires and cables properly after servicing each component.
TROUBLESHOOTING
Lights do not come on when ignition Temperature gauge does not register
switch is “ON” correctly
Burned bulb Faulty temperature gauge
Faulty switch Faulty thermosensor
Poorly connected, broken or shorted wire Broken or shorted wire between
the temperature gauge and thermosensor
Fuel gauge does not work or
wrong show figures
Faulty fuel gauge
Faulty fuel unit
Poorly connected wire between fuel
gauge and fuel unit
Fuse burned out
SPECIFICATIONS
Fuse 10A,15A,30A
Headlight bulb 12V 35W/35W *2
Turn signal light bulb 12V 21W(Front) / 10W(Rear)
Stoplight/taillight 12V 21/5W
A halogen head light bulb becomes very hot while the head light is on, and remains for a while
after it is turned off. Be sure to let it cool down before servicing.
